Transaction 17454993640bb8a1978c331b460f938c106ac71eab34aa75745f7eeedf49e2ff

2 Input
2 Outputs
  • 17454993640bb8a1978c331b460f938c106ac71eab34aa75745f7eeedf49e2ff:0
  • value  1271470
    address  39N6gxJiQgSGSfkPTA6snGxZikYWRxmBV7
  • 17454993640bb8a1978c331b460f938c106ac71eab34aa75745f7eeedf49e2ff:1
  • value  970081
    address  38ACYqmTTbf47sVJHv5rrM8CPpNHbq7LRy